Font size and viewing distance: the rule that decides whether anyone can read it

The single most common reason a banner fails is text that's too small to read at the intended viewing distance. Designers size text to look proportional on screen without ever asking the core question: how far away will someone be when they read this?

A widely used banner readability guideline is straightforward: use one-inch letter height for every 10 feet of viewing distance. The table below gives you the key reference points.

Viewing distanceMinimum letter heightApproximate font size
10 feet1 inch72 pt
50 feet5 inches360 pt
100 feet10 inches720 pt

Size up roughly 30% from the exact calculation, so most characters actually reach that minimum height. Most typefaces don't fill 100% of their point size, so a 360 pt font at 50 feet is the floor, not the target. For banners aimed at vehicle traffic, the threshold jumps higher still: plan for 10 to 12 inches of letter height per 100 feet, because drivers have only three to four seconds to read and register your message.

Bold sans-serif fonts such as Arial, Helvetica, and Futura hold up far better at distance than thin, script, or decorative typefaces. Stroke weight is the reason: thin fonts lose letter definition at 50 feet or more, particularly in bright sunlight. A reliable test is to shrink your design to thumbnail size on screen. If the font reads cleanly at that scale, it will work on the banner.

Banner size and content volume are directly connected. A 3×6 ft banner at 50 feet can realistically hold one short headline at a legible size. A 4×8 ft or 4×10 ft banner creates enough real estate for a headline, subhead, logo, and contact details at proper viewing-distance sizes. Design the content hierarchy first, then confirm the banner dimensions can physically support it at the correct font sizes. Choosing the banner size before locking down the content often leads to cramped, unreadable results.

Color contrast and visual hierarchy that commands attention

High contrast between text and background is essential for outdoor banner readability. The most effective combinations pair dark text on a light background or light text on a dark background. Consistently strong performers outdoors include black on white or yellow, white on navy, and white on black. Aim for a contrast ratio of at least 4.5:1, and push toward 7:1 when the audience includes viewers with reduced visual acuity.

Avoid combinations where hue and brightness compete. Red text on an orange background and blue text on green collapse at viewing distance. Limit the design to two or three main colors to keep the visual hierarchy clear and prevent the banner from reading as visual noise.

Screens display in RGB. Vinyl banners print in CMYK. Colors that look vivid on screen, especially neons and electric blues, print noticeably duller when converted without adjustment. Set your document in CMYK from the start using the US Web Coated (SWOP) v2 profile, the standard color profile for commercial print in North America. Don't design in RGB and convert at export; evaluate the CMYK output during the design phase so you can adjust saturation and brightness before the file is ever submitted.

Black is one place where RGB causes consistent problems. RGB black (0, 0, 0) prints as a flat, slightly gray tone on large-format vinyl. For deep, consistent black fills, use rich black: C:60 M:40 Y:40 K:100. Reserve that value for backgrounds and large shapes, and use 100% K for small text to keep it crisp. Other reliable CMYK values for common banner colors: navy blue (C:100 M:50 Y:0 K:65), red (C:0 M:100 Y:90 K:5), and white (C:0 M:0 Y:0 K:0). Use your design app's soft-proofing feature to preview CMYK output before exporting.

File setup and export: getting your vinyl banner file press-ready

Resolution

Large-format vinyl banners require 100-150 DPI at the final print size. That means 100 DPI is measured on a file sized to 4×8 feet, not on a thumbnail that gets scaled up. A 72 DPI web image placed in a banner file is one of the most common reasons files are rejected before they reach the press. Always source print-quality assets. Use 150 DPI for designs with fine text or detailed logos where edge sharpness matters.

Bleed and safe area

Set your canvas to the exact finished banner dimensions — the trim size. Then extend your background and artwork 0.4 to 0.6 inches past every edge to create the bleed. The canvas itself stays at trim size; only the background graphics reach beyond it. Keep all critical content — text, logos, and key visuals — at least 0.4 to 0.6 inches inside the trim edge. That buffer keeps essential elements from being caught in the hem or trimmed off during finishing.

Banner file setup and export formats

Export as PDF/X-1a unless your printer explicitly supports PDF/X-4. PDF/X-1a is the most widely accepted format across large-format RIP systems because it requires pre-flattened CMYK data with no live transparency, ensuring the printer receives exactly what you designed. Vector formats (.EPS, .SVG) and high-quality rasters (.TIFF, flattened .PSD) are also widely accepted. Avoid .JPG and .PNG unless they are the only available option, and even then export at maximum quality. Confirm the specific PDF standard with your printer before exporting, since workflows vary. Name your file with the banner dimensions included — for example, Banner_4x8ft_Final.pdf — to eliminate miscommunication during production. Vinyl material options: matching the weight to the environment

Vinyl banner weight is measured in ounces per square yard, and the number signals the density of the polyester scrim woven into the material. A 13 oz vinyl with a moderate scrim is tear-resistant and handles most outdoor conditions for six to twelve months. A 15 oz vinyl has a denser scrim with marginally better wind resistance and is well-suited for long-term outdoor installs, stadium signage, and billboards.

One important nuance: weight alone does not determine quality. A high-quality 13 oz vinyl with 1000×1000 denier can outperform a lower-quality 15 oz in tear resistance. The environment and installation duration should drive the material decision, not the weight number alone.

  • Indoor banners (trade shows, events, lobbies): 10 to 13 oz is plenty — there's no UV or wind stress to account for. A matte finish reduces glare and improves indoor readability.
  • Standard outdoor signage lasting up to 12 months: 13 oz is the widely used default when properly hemmed and grommeted.
  • Long-term or harsh-weather outdoor installs: step up to 15-18 oz for added durability. Glossy finishes increase color vibrancy in direct daylight.

Finishing options that protect the banner and simplify installation

The hem is the first line of defense against tearing at mounting points. The standard construction is a double-turned hem: fold 2 inches in, then fold 2 more inches over and sew. This reinforces the edge against stress and prevents fraying under tension. For banners over 4 feet on any side, add corner and midpoint grommets on top of the standard spacing to prevent sagging.

Grommets every 18 to 24 inches along hemmed edges distribute tension evenly across the banner rather than concentrating stress at a few points. Specifying grommet spacing on the print order prevents the finisher from making a default decision that may not suit your installation setup.

For outdoor fence-mounted banners in wind-exposed locations, mesh vinyl is the correct material choice. Perforated mesh lets air pass through the material itself, cutting wind load by roughly 30 to 40 percent. Wind slits cut into solid vinyl offer only marginal relief by comparison, and the cuts become stress points that can lead to tearing — wind-tunnel testing consistently favors mesh. If the installation is in a high-wind area, specify mesh at the order stage rather than modifying solid vinyl afterward.

A pole pocket is a sewn sleeve along the top or bottom edge that replaces grommets entirely for banners mounted on poles or tension systems. It produces a clean, hardware-free finish, well-suited to lobby displays and event backdrops. Always note the intended mounting method on the print order so the finisher produces the correct hardware configuration.

From design file to finished banner: getting it right before you print

Before submitting, run through this pre-flight checklist to catch the issues that cause reprints:

  • Document is in CMYK color mode with no embedded RGB images
  • Resolution is 100 to 150 DPI at the final print size
  • Canvas is set to the exact finished dimensions with 0.4 to 0.6 inches of bleed extending outside the canvas edges
  • All critical content sits at least 0.4 to 0.6 inches inside the trim edge
  • Font sizes are appropriate for the intended viewing distance
  • Fonts are outlined or fully embedded in the exported file to prevent substitution errors
  • File is exported as PDF/X-1a with transparency flattened

Name the file clearly, including the banner dimensions, so there is no ambiguity about the file's size.
